WebMar 13, 2024 · LDL and HDL have different purposes: LDL stands for low-density lipoproteins. It is sometimes called the "bad" cholesterol because a high LDL level leads to a buildup of cholesterol in your arteries. HDL stands for high-density lipoproteins. WebAlmost two-thirds of the cholesterol and its esters found in plasma (blood free of red and white cells) is associated with LDL. High-density lipoproteins (HDL) Lipoproteins of this class are the smallest, with a diameter of 10.8 nm and the highest protein-to-lipid ratio.
